          In today's digital age, the demand for transcriptions has skyrocketed, making it a trending topic in the US. From podcasts to interviews, lectures to conferences, and audiobooks to TV shows, transcription plays a vital role in making content accessible to a wider audience. But have you ever wondered how transcription works? What goes behind the scenes to convert audio and video recordings into written text? In this article, we'll take a closer look at the transcription process and explore the world of transcription in detail.

          • Transcription has become increasingly important in the US due to the rise of remote work, online learning, and content creation. As more people consume media on-demand, businesses and organizations are seeking ways to make their content more accessible and engaging.
